The equilibrium constant at 25 °C for the dissolution of silver iodide is
8.5 × 10-17. AgI(s) \rightleftharpoons Ag+(aq) + I-(aq)
If an excess quantity of AgI(s) is added to water and allowed to equilibrate, what is the equilibrium concentration of I-?
